Transaction dcc53026a0bf0c745d40e2beb04b506f80ed456f49af9fde17791fa44f540f7e
1 Input
2 Outputs
- dcc53026a0bf0c745d40e2beb04b506f80ed456f49af9fde17791fa44f540f7e:0
- dcc53026a0bf0c745d40e2beb04b506f80ed456f49af9fde17791fa44f540f7e:1
value 37493685
address 1Fa7ZWMjUwADN4vJpETdYfTYtq4KXghAf3
value 429689569
address 17CbkQJu63T68DWopqmizNH9WRdFcy3nMT